Which HO Form is known as the "contents broad form"?

  1. HO Form 3

  2. HO Form 4

  3. HO Form 5

  4. HO Form 6

The correct answer is: HO Form 4

The term "contents broad form" refers specifically to the HO Form 4, which is designed primarily for renters or tenants. This form provides coverage for personal property within a rented or leased dwelling, offering protection against a variety of risks, including fire, theft, vandalism, and certain types of water damage. This distinction is important as it helps tenants secure their valuable personal items without needing to insure the physical structure of the property they do not own. The other forms mentioned serve different purposes: HO Form 3 typically covers homeowners with more comprehensive protection for both the dwelling and personal property, while HO Form 5 and HO Form 6 are tailored for more specialized situations, including newer homes and specific types of condominium dwelling units.
